Nāgavarman was a poet from Vengi, in Andhra, who became associated with Rakkasa, a military leader (and later king) of the Western Gangas, who ruled in what is now Southern Karnataka. He is the author of the extant Chandōmbudhi, a metrical handbook in Kannada, as well as a number of works that do not survive, including a Kannada version of Bāṇa’s Kādambarī.
